During his years in the majors, Floyd Patterson had pitched for everyone from Oakland, Cleveland, Cincinnati, and even been a Marlin. Now he was an Anchorage Lumberjack, and no one, maybe not even Patterson himself, had any idea what the hell he was doing toeing the rubber in Alaska's Moose League. But when Jennifer Tisch of the Anchorage Daily News goes looking for a story, she soon learns there's much more to the tough-talking, hard-drinking Patterson than meets the eye.
Ryan Bradley has pumped gas, changed oil, painted houses, swept the floor of a mechanic's shop, worked on a construction crew in the Arctic Circle, fronted a punk band, and managed an independent children's bookstore. He now designs book covers. He received his MFA from Pacific University and his poetry and fiction has been published widely online and in print. He is the author of three poetry chapbooks, a story collection, PRIZE WINNERS (Artistically Declined Press, 2011) and CODE FOR FAILURE, his debut novel (Black Coffee Press, 2012). His poetry homage to Pablo Neruda, THE WAITING TIDE will arrive in 2013 from Curbside Splendor. He lives in Oregon with his wife and two sons.
